> [!IMPORTANT]
|
||||
> The support for ESP8266 and the arduino framework is deprecated for this component.
|
||||
> Since v0.0.8 this component uses threads to process the UART communication.
|
||||
> But if you still want to use an ESP8266 controller or the arduino framework,
|
||||
> please use the branch "heatpump/arduino".
|
||||
>
|
||||
> ```yaml
|
||||
> external_components:
|
||||
> - source:
|
||||
> type: git
|
||||
> url: https://github.com/ElVit/esphome_components
|
||||
> ref: 'heatpump/arduino'
|
||||
> components: [ panasonic_heatpump ]
|
||||
> ```
